What's Happening?
The Italian Navy is advancing its capabilities by integrating TB-3 strike drones onto its light carrier, ITS Cavour. These drones, originally developed in Turkey, are designed for long-endurance missions and can carry precision-guided missiles. The TB-3s
offer a significant operational enhancement by providing continuous wide-area surveillance and the ability to engage targets at a distance. This development follows the Turkish Navy's initial deployment of TB-3s on the TCG Anadolu, where they demonstrated effective take-offs and landings using an autonomous flight control system. The Italian TB-3s are being produced in collaboration with Leonardo and are expected to receive operational certification soon.
